I bought my 63 BJ7 back in 1984. It came with a luggage rack that attached to 
the boot hinges with additional hardware I no longer have. In 08 we did a total 
restoration and I can only assume I lost the hinge pin rack attachment 
hardware. The rack is in good condition so I?d really like to find a source for 
the attachment hinge pin that I think I remember. This is the type that has 
lower legs that are supported by the rear bumper and the upper portion attached 
to the boot hinges. I hope I?ve explained this OK and look forward to finding a 
source. Thanking you all in advance.
